Cranston man sentence to life in prison for kidnapping and assault
PROVIDENCE, R.I. (WLNE) — A Cranston man has been sentenced to life in prison for the kidnapping and assault of two females in 2020. Attorney General Peter F. Neronha has announced that 38-year-old Luis Martinez-Romero pleaded guilty to one count of kidnapping of a minor, one count of first-degree child molestation, and one count of first-degree sexual assault. Martinez-Romero was ordered sex offender registration and counseling, as well a no contact order.

Owners of 46 animals seized in Pawtucket criminally charged
PAWTUCKET, R.I. (WLNE) — The Pawtucket Police Department said that the owners of 46 dogs seized at a Pawtucket home were criminally charged. Lt. Joseph Skahan said that 66-year-old Helena Galvao and 69-year-old Jose Galvao were charged on April 17 with 46 misdemeanor counts of unnecessary cruelty under the animal cruelty statute for failing to provide the dogs with adequate living conditions.

Warren police say men assaulted each other with crowbar, golf club
Warren police said Friday that they charged two men who got into a fight with disorderly conduct. They said one used a crowbar as a weapon and that the other had a golf club. Police said officers responded to a 911 call on April 12 from someone who said he was assaulted by another man and that a crowbar was involved.
